bKash Fundbox Terms Explained

Short definitions for the terms you will see most often when managing your bKash Fundbox on 75 App.

01
What is a Fundbox balance?

Your Fundbox balance is the total real-money credit sitting in your 75 App account wallet, available to wager or withdraw. It does not include conditional promotional credit, which is tracked separately.

02
What does 'pending deposit' mean?

A pending deposit is a bKash, Nagad, or Rocket transfer that has left your mobile wallet but has not yet been matched to a transaction reference on our side. It typically resolves once the payment rail confirms.

03
What is a withdrawable amount?

The withdrawable amount is the portion of your Fundbox balance that can be sent back to your registered bKash or Nagad wallet without any wagering condition attached. Promotional credit is excluded until its conditions are met.

04
What is OTP verification?

OTP stands for one-time password — a short numeric code sent to your registered mobile number. On 75 App, OTP verification is required before any withdrawal from your Fundbox is processed.

05
What does KYC mean for my Fundbox?

KYC stands for Know Your Customer. It refers to the identity check — usually a national ID or mobile number confirmation — required before larger withdrawals from your Fundbox can be authorised.

06
What is a transaction reference?

A transaction reference is the unique ID your bKash, Nagad, or Rocket app generates when you send a payment. Sharing it with support lets us locate your deposit and credit your Fundbox if it has not posted automatically.
